Conquering the Fear of the Driving Test: Strategies for Success
The fear of taking the driving test is a common phenomenon that numerous people experience. This anxiety can arise from numerous factors, consisting of the pressure of performing well, the consequences of failure, and the general apprehension connected with browsing the roads. Understanding this fear and the approaches to mitigate it can empower learners and help them achieve success behind the wheel. This short article digs into the psychological elements of driving test stress and anxiety and supplies practical strategies to help people manage and conquer these worries.
Comprehending the Fear of Driving Tests
Psychological Factors
The fear of taking the driving test is deeply rooted in mental actions to stress and anxiety. Different triggers contribute to this fear, including:
- Fear of Judgment: Many candidates fear the possibility of being assessed by a complete stranger.

- Past Negative Experiences: Some people may have previous experiences of failure, impacting their confidence.
Physiological Responses
Anxiety often manifests through physical signs such as:
- Increased heart rate
- Sweating
- Shaking or shivering
- Queasiness
Awareness of these actions can help learners contextualize their feelings, enabling them to handle their anxiety better.
Methods to Overcome Fear of the Driving Test
Preparation

Mock Tests: Simulating the test environment with a certified trainer or a relied on good friend can reduce anxiety. This procedure acquaints the specific with the format and expectations of the actual test.
Know the Route: Acquainting oneself with prospective test routes can increase comfort levels. Understanding where the test may take place helps minimize surprises on test day.
Psychological Strategies

Positive Affirmations: Utilizing positive affirmations can assist counter negative self-talk. Declarations like "I am prepared" or "I can do this" can instill a sense of calm and bolster self-confidence.
Breathing Exercises: Implementing deep breathing techniques can assist handle physiological symptoms related to stress and anxiety. Taking deep, controlled breaths before and during the test can induce relaxation.
On Test Day
Arrive Early: Giving oneself adequate time before the test can prevent additional stress. Showing up early allows candidates to adapt to the environment.
Stay Hydrated: Physical health impacts psychological well-being. Staying hydrated can help keep focus and clearness during the test.
Concentrate on the Task: It's important to stay present and concentrate on the driving job at hand. Prospects need to prevent dwelling on their fear and rather focus on performing their driving skills effectively.
Coping with the Aftermath of the Test
Managing Results
Despite the result, it is essential to have a constructive frame of mind. Here are steps to take after completing the driving test:

- Look for Feedback: Getting useful feedback from the examiner or driving instructor can provide crucial insights for improvement in preparation for retaking the test.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the best method to prepare for the driving test?
Practicing frequently in various driving conditions, taking mock tests, and acquainting oneself with possible test paths can boost preparation.
2. How can I handle anxiety before the test?
Practicing visualization strategies, deep breathing exercises, and using positive affirmations can assist alleviate anxiety.
3. What should I do immediately after failing the driving test?
Reflect on the experience, look for constructive feedback, determine locations for enhancement, and consider it a chance for growth.
4. Is driving stress and anxiety a common issue?
Yes, many people experience anxiety relating to driving tests. Comprehending this worry is the primary step toward overcoming it.
5. Can my instructor assistance with my stress and anxiety about the test?
Absolutely. Qualified driving trainers are trained to help trainees handle anxiety and will offer assistance, support, and extra practice to enhance driving abilities and self-confidence.
